Is a certification of live birth the same thing as a birth certificate in illinois?

No. A Certification of Live Birth is a short form Birth Certificate. Depending on the state it may say different things but one from Hawaii will say the name, date of birth, hour of birth, sex, city, town or location of birth, island of birth, county of birth, mother's maiden name, mother's race, father's name, father's race, date accepted by registrar, a certificate number and seal. The seal may be different depending on the year it was printed. A Birth Certificate, or Certificate of life Birth has many more things on it. Why has Obama not shown his birth certificate?

During the 2008 presidential race, the Obama campaign released a shorter version of his birth certificate that was authorized by Hawaii. It is a valid, legal, state-certified birth certificate and is the only kind HI usually gives. On April 27, 2011, President Obama and the White House released the long-form version of his Hawaii birth certificate. The state usually does not release this version, but the president received a waiver after a request from his attorneys. The long-form birth certificate includes more information than the short form, including the name of the Honolulu hospital where Obama was born and the name of the attending physician.
